# Key Learning Outcomes
1 have full knowledge of the methods of scientific research
2 explain the significance and function of film critism in the art of cinema
3 assess the concept of ”new media” in the social structure
4 define the concepts of art, artist and perceiver
5 follow the technologial developments related to media, and examine its position in social life
6 define the relationship between media and gender
7 question the innovations that a film brings to the art of cinema
8 develop a critical point of view about television programs
9 make sense of cultural elements created and distributed by texts and images
10 define technical, aesthetical, physcological, sociological and philosophical types of critism
11 discuss the periods and directors of the Turkish Cinema
12 define the role and the importance of documentary cinema in social life
13 explain the concepts of mass culture and popular culture
14 explain semiotics, codes and meanings in cinema
15 conduct message analysis of films in view of social, economic, cultural and political circumstances under which these films were created
16 evaluate television in view of ideological and cultural changes in the world
17 discuss current issues in film criticism
18 evaluate characteristics of the Turkish Cinema
19 analyze the evolution of cinema in view of socio-cultural, socio-economic and political changes
20 explain the concepts of classical and modern cinema
21 distinguish the style and form of a film
22 evaluate the concept of ethics with regard to the structure and content of television programs
23 have knowledge of research methods in the field of study
24 take part in the processes of interdisciplinary work
25 have knowledge of the terminology on cinema and television
26 Follow media technology and examine its position in social life
27 Analysing films in view of social-economic-cultural circumstances
28 Evaluate developments in television in ideological and cultural contexts
29 Have knowledge of research methods in the field of study
30 Have advance knowledge of the terminology on cinema and television
